West Island is a breeding ground for piping plovers, and a feeding and roosting area for breeding terns and other migratory shorebirds. Come witness the beauty of West Island in early evening during the migration season when shorebirds are on the move. In August this is a great location to view fledgling plovers and terns, and other bird life. Under the right conditions, the views of the surrounding bay are breathtaking.
